pub enum ProtocolResponse {
GetObjects(GetObjectsResponse),
GetChain(ChainResponse),
NewFluffyBlock(NewFluffyBlock),
NewTransactions(NewTransactions),
FluffyMissingTransactionsRequest(FluffyMissingTransactionsRequest),
NA,
}Variants§
